I think BMW issued an advisory that you should change your oil once every 12 months no matter your mileage. I'm guessing it had something to do with alleviating CCV issues for people who don't drive much.



Myself included -- I bought mine 2.5 years ago and have only put 12k miles on it. Having a gas guzzler isnt so big of a deal when you only drive 5k or less per year.

I normally don't pay any attention to the dash indicator in the e53's and use the notes I keep on the computer for service stuff.

Now the 2013 E70 is another matter all together. That sucker tells me the service date, miles to go till service, etc. Also it warns you went the service times are coming up. That one I find useful. Especially the brake pad part. Its pretty dang accurate in how many miles to go till service needed on the brakes and has the front and rear on separate counters.
